The Historical Evolution of Front Doors and Windows

The principle of a front door and windows dates back to ancient civilizations. In early human settlements, doors were simple structures made from wood or animal hides, mainly designed to provide security from the components and burglars. Windows, on the other hand, were frequently small openings in walls, covered with products like animal skins or fabric to permit light and air while staying out the cold.

Over the centuries, improvements in materials and technology have actually transformed the style and performance of these elements. During the Middle Ages, wood doors were embellished with complex carvings and iron fittings, reflecting the wealth and status of the house owner. The Renaissance period saw the introduction of glass windows, which revolutionized the method homes were lit and ventilated.

In the modern period, front windows and doors have actually progressed to end up being advanced parts of home design. Contemporary products like steel, aluminum, and composite products provide boosted toughness and security, while sophisticated glass innovations offer better insulation and energy performance.

Functional Benefits of Front Doors and Windows

Beyond their visual appeal, front doors and windows use numerous practical benefits that boost the convenience and effectiveness of a home:

  • Security: Modern front doors are geared up with advanced locking systems and reinforced frames, offering a high level of security. Windows with double-glazed or laminated glass likewise offer better security against burglaries.
  • Energy Efficiency: Energy-efficient windows and doors can considerably lower cooling and heating expenses. Features like low-E glass, weatherstripping, and insulating frames help to minimize heat loss in winter season and heat gain in summer.
  • Natural Light: Well-placed windows can maximize natural light, reducing the requirement for artificial lighting and producing a more pleasant living environment. This can also have positive impacts on psychological health and wellness.
  • Ventilation: Properly designed windows can improve air circulation, minimizing humidity and preventing the buildup of indoor pollutants. This is especially crucial in areas with high humidity or in homes with bad ventilation.

Upkeep and Care

To ensure that front windows and doors continue to function efficiently and preserve their visual appeal, regular upkeep is vital. Here are some pointers for keeping these aspects:

  • Clean Regularly: Dust and dirt can collect on the surfaces of doors and windows, impacting their look and functionality. Use a soft fabric or brush to clean up the surfaces, and a mild detergent for persistent stains.
  • Inspect for Damage: Inspect doors and windows for signs of wear and tear, such as fractures, warping, or spaces. Attend to any issues promptly to prevent additional damage.
  • Oil Moving Parts: For doors with hinges and windows with moving parts, apply a lube to keep them operating efficiently. This can likewise extend their life expectancy.
  • Replace Seals: Over time, the seals around doors and windows can degrade, resulting in drafts and energy loss. Replace used seals to maintain ideal performance.

FAQs

Q: What are the most energy-efficient materials for front doors and windows?A: Materials like fiberglass, vinyl, and composite are understood for their exceptional insulating properties. For windows, double-glazed or triple-glazed glass with low-E finishings is highly effective in lowering energy loss.

Q: How often should I replace my front door or windows?A: The lifespan of a front door or window depends on the material and upkeep. Typically, a well-maintained door can last 20-30 years, while windows can last 15-20 years. However, if you discover indications of wear, damage, or ineffectiveness, it might be time to consider replacement.

Q: Can I set up energy-efficient windows myself?A: While it is possible to set up windows yourself, it is typically advised to hire a professional. Proper installation is important for making sure that the windows function properly and offer the wanted energy savings.

Q: What are the advantages of having a storm door?A: A storm door provides an additional layer of protection against the aspects, improving energy effectiveness and security. It can likewise extend the life-span of your main door by protecting it from direct exposure to climate condition.

Q: How can I select the right window style for my home?A: Consider the architectural style of your home, the climate, and your functional needs. For example, double-hung windows are perfect for traditional homes, while casement windows are much better suited for modern-day styles. Consulting with an expert can also assist you make a notified choice.
